Happy Birthday Scott Rolen

A favorite former Jay for a lot of us, Scott Rolen turns 35 today.

Scott's had a pretty terrific 14 season MLB career. He's hit .284/.370/.498 with 283 home runs, 19 of which he hit in his season and a half with us. He was Rookie of the Year back in 1997, has played in 5 All-Star games and has 7 Gold Gloves. 

With us, his defensive play was one of the best parts of watching the Jays, the last couple of seasons.  He was also pretty amazing at the plate, particularly last year. But the best thing he did for us may turn out to be asking to be traded, if Zach Stewart turns into the pitcher we think he can be. I'm kind of losing hope for Josh Roenicke, though you should never give up on a reliever that can throw mid 90's, but he's 27 now and didn't make the team out of spring. If he's going to become an important part of a major league bullpen, it better get on it soon. Edwin Encarnacion? Who knows, but there is a chance he'll be better, at least offensively, than Rolen will be this year. 

But I will miss watching him play, he's one of those guys that makes it worth watching a game all by himself. Happy birthday Scott. Hope you have a good one and a good year.
